Our Toddler's Spanish classes are for ages 2 to 4  run for 50 minutes and are limited to 6 students.  This session will run for 4 weeks and cost $20.00 per class.

Classes utilize an immersion approach, teachers use the target language to actively engage children in a variety of songs, games and other fun activities.

Our classes are limited in size in order to ensure the best results.  The class size directly impacts the amount of time that each student can spend using the language - especially with teacher feedback.  It can be explained very easily if there are few people in the class a teacher can approach each student individually.

I read with sadness this morning an article on CNN.com that talked about a tenant who got evicted during a foreclosure process even though she had paid her landlord the rent on time.  I felt horrible for this mother who not only was responsible but who lost her deposit and her dream. 

Then I got angry ... why did the rental company she used not do a credit check on the owner of the home? 

I have put together a few tips for prospective renters.  

If you are renting through a rental company (they are getting paid a commission) make sure you demand that they check the credit of the landlord.  There may be a small charge for this - but this sad story shows that it's worth it. 

Next, see if you can pay directly to the mortgage company - at least you will know the some of the mortgage is being paid. 

Get a notarized letter from the owner of the home authorizing you to have contact with the Mortgage holder to make sure payments are being made. 

Always pay with a check never cash!  A check is trackable and will provide you with a history of positive payment. 

Do a google alerton the address of the property you are renting.  You will find pre-foreclosure notices usually published will come up. 

Unfortunately there is no fool proof way to insure that your landlord pays their mortgage but you can be proactive and try to lessen the risk.

Winter weather has arrived her in Lake Tahoe and as the post office says..."neither rain, nor snow or sleet or Hail shall keep us from our appointed rounds"  Those us in the Real Estate industry that means preparing for showings where the driveway is not plowed, the roads may be closed and your clients are dressed in street shoes.  So as I have said...I am packing it up!  I am preparing my Winter Showing Kit that will sit in the trunk of my car all winter.  Here is my Packing List...

•·         Shovel

•·         Gloves

•·         Snow Shoes                                                 

•·         Emergency Kit with Flares                                Suitcase Running

•·         Flashlight (year-round)

•·         Tape Measure (year-round)

•·         Hand Warmers

•·         Snacks

•·         Water

•·         Extra Windshield Fluid

•·         Blanket or Sleeping Bag

•·         Umbrella (Keeps the Snow off your clients)

 This week I had to show clients around with two feet of snow on the ground and more still falling we were walking through knee deep snow as the agent neglected to tell me that they had not plowed the driveway in weeks and I just whipped out my snowshoes and plodded up the driveway like a pro - my clients were so impressed.  Of course your car should be in top condition with Snow Tires and a full tank of gas - did you know a gallon of gas weighs around 8 pounds !

People keep asking me how I am doing so well in this crappy market...I tell them I found the Silver Lining!  In every crisis there is opportunity, in this my case it is the ability to get teachers out of the rental market and into home ownership.

 Incline Village is known for high property values - even in this declining market Incline has been a bright spot.   It is a wonderful community with two private beaches, boat launch, great parks, a recreation center and tennis complex with an indoor pool, two golf courses - one a championship course with fantastic Lake Views and challenging terrain and a wonderful ski resort called Diamond Peak.  Due to the high cost of housing many of our teachers have had to rent, live with roommates or commute up from Reno a 45 minute drive up a Mountain Pass - not fun in a snowstorm or when the price of gas is $4.00 or more. 

We have had a few Foreclosures here in Incline in recent months - and although I feel for the folks who have lost their home I also feel great pride in getting these teachers into a place of their own - that will grow in equity, as they are buying at incredibly discounted prices.  I do an extensive counseling session with all of my first time homebuyers, we discuss finance, rent versus own (I do, after this session , guide some of my future clients to rent as with their financial situation owning would not be their best option). 

I discuss the dangers of home equity loans - I want them to be prepared when their home does increase in value - and the advantages of home equity loans.  We discuss where money should be spent on renovations and where they should not spend and why.  I show them websites to go to get educated on the buying process.  I give great service, both before and after the sale - hey these folks will be teaching my kids. 

When I hand those keys over to a teacher my heart swells with Joy for dreams can come true and I know when they live in the community where they work they are more committed to our students and their future.  This same opportunity goes for Police, Fire and Public Servants in all sectors of the market.  Where is your Silver Lining?

In this computer driven world it is nice to take time out with the family and enjoy the simple things.  This Thanksgiving I took time out from selling the amazing place I live - Lake Tahoe - to enjoy why I love living here, the outdoor adventures that can be found any time of the year.  We gathered up a few friends and their families and hiked through the forest down to Secret Beach on the shores of Lake Tahoe.  It is a pristine place with lots of boulders to climb, rocks to skip and beach to stroll.

Secret Beach Family Photos

It's a place that brings out the kid in all of us.  Imagine taking a plank of driftwood, a rock, and a sandy beach what would you have?  At Secret Beach you would have a seesaw the old fashioned kind, or perhaps a great plank for taking your family photo (that is if you have a friend with a camera).  Fido is more than welcome - just remember to clean up behind both the dog and the kids.  We brought a picnic; a football and a little bubbly to celebrate the unseasonably warm weather, and to give thanks that we get to live in this incredible place called Tahoe. 

  Seesaw at Secret Beach

Want to try Secret Beach ... From Incline Village head out towards Spooner summit on Hwy 28.  Go past Sand Harbor and past the Thunderbird Lodge about a mile.  You will see a trailhead parking area on your right (it is closed with a gate for the season we parked along the road.  Head down through the gate to your left if you are facing the water.  You will see trail signs; we cut down at the second trail sign to the beach. The hike down should take about 20 minutes.
